the patent is from 2007. It's not really "direct" injection though as it seems the "direct" injectors are actually supplying fuel in the transfer ports. interesting idea though, though a bit low budget. I don't see the point really though??? If the injectors could be placed precisely in the combustion chamber it would lend itself to a much better modifaction to the laydown, but again - DI motors don't usually make more horsepower... they make the same but with less fuel (emissions). They do lend themselves very well to turbo charging though (if intentionally built that way) as the specific timing of the injectors can be used to cool the intake charge as well as provide fueling. Newer gas motors such as the Audi 2.0 I-4 Turbo is a good example. Very high CRs for a turbo motor, like 10:1. Thus good throttle response and high economy, but not really much more power... 211hp isn't that great for 2.0 L w/ a turbo. in 2003 subaru's low budget WRX 2.0 was making 227hp bone stock and meet LEV requirements. DI doesn't make more power... it would be nice to have the same power with less fuel, less oil (oil DI please), and less smoke though (ala ETEC 600 from Doo).
